Millenia Fuel Use

I'm just about to pick up a 99 S MILLENIA does this vehicle require Premium grade fuel? Just wanted to ask..

Re: Millenia Fuel Use

I've got a misfire code I can't get rid of on mine, and the dealer initially told me to use premium (per the owner's manual), which I had been doing. However, I had to take it back in, and later they told me to use regular.

So, now I use regular. But, what happens when you use regular in a car designed for premium is that the ignition timing is retarded, and performance suffers.

At any rate, you don't have to, but it will help performance.
